    I flipped through that issue. The art did look a little weird, but I didn't think it was "bad" by any means. Ryp's clearly a fine draftsman. The issue, I think, is his Euro-approach - a little like Scott Kolins - where there's a minimum of spotted black areas and shadows. It's weird on a book like Moon Knight that seems like it should be more shadowy.
